Overview Rabecure 20 Tablet

Acidomin 20mg tablets lower stomach acid production. They treat acid-related gastrointestinal disorders including g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), peptic ulcers, and Zollinger-Ellison syndrome, offering symptom relief and promoting healing. Take one tablet daily, ideally an hour before breakfast. Dosage varies depending on individual needs and response; consistent daily intake, as directed by your physician, is crucial, even if symptoms subside. Dietary modifications, such as smaller, more frequent meals and avoidance of caffeine, spicy foods, and fatty foods, may enhance symptom management. Common, generally mild, side effects include nausea, vomiting, headache, dizziness, gas, diarrhea, and abdominal pain. Report persistent or bothersome side effects to your doctor. Prolonged use (over a year), especially at higher doses, may increase bone fracture risk. Discuss bone loss prevention strategies, such as calcium and vitamin D supplementation, with your doctor. Hypomagnesemia (low magnesium) can occur after three months or more of use, potentially causing fatigue, confusion, dizziness, muscle spasms, and irregular heartbeat. Your doctor may monitor your magnesium levels. Acidomin 20mg is unsuitable for everyone. Inform your doctor before use if you have severe hepatic impairment, are on HIV medication, have prior allergic reactions to similar medications, or have osteoporosis.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their physician. Alcohol should be avoided due to its acid-stimulating effects. Refrain from operating machinery if dizziness or drowsiness occurs.

How to use Rabecure 20 Tablet:

Consume this medication precisely as prescribed by your physician, adhering to both the dosage and treatment period.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Administer Rabecure 20 Tablet on an empty stomach.

How Rabecure 20 Tablet works:

Gastro-Guard 20mg tablets, a proton pump inhibitor (PPI), lessen stomach acid production, thereby alleviating acid indigestion and heartburn symptoms.

FAQs on Rabecure 20 Tablet

Rabecure 20 Tablet treats stomach and intestinal ulcers (gastric and duodenal), reflux esophagitis, and GERD by reducing stomach acid production, thereby alleviating symptoms. It also prevents pain reliever-induced acidity and stress ulcers in critically ill patients, and treats Zollinger-Ellison syndrome (ZES), a condition involving excessive stomach acid.
Rabecure 20 Tablet begins working within one hour, providing peak effectiveness in two to four hours. Noticeable improvement is expected within two to three days, with significant symptom relief potentially taking up to four weeks.
Take Rabecure 20 Tablet before breakfast. For two doses, take one in the morning and one in the evening. Optimal absorption occurs when taken an hour before meals.
Continue taking Rabecure 20 Tablet until the entire course is finished, even if you feel better beforehand.
Prolonged Rabecure 20 Tablet use may cause osteoporosis (bone thinning) due to reduced calcium absorption. This increases the risk of fractures in the hip, wrist, or spine. To mitigate this risk, ensure sufficient dietary calcium or take supplements as your doctor recommends.
Rabecure 20 tablets, used in conjunction with antibiotics, treat H. pylori infection. By reducing stomach acid, it enhances antibiotic effectiveness through improved concentration and tissue penetration. This also provides symptomatic relief from related acidity, reflux, and heartburn.
Yes, vitamin D supplementation is often recommended alongside Rabecure 20 Tablet. Prolonged Rabecure 20 Tablet use reduces calcium absorption, potentially causing deficiency and increasing the risk of osteoporosis and fractures (hip, wrist, spine). Consult your doctor for preventative strategies.
Prolonged Rabecure 20 Tablet use (three months or more of multiple daily doses) may deplete magnesium. Regular magnesium level checks are recommended. Report any seizures, dizziness, irregular heartbeat, tremors, muscle weakness, spasms, cramps, or aches to your doctor.
Continue taking Rabecure 20 Tablet as directed by your doctor. While generally safe at recommended doses and durations, use beyond three months may cause low blood magnesium, leading to fatigue, confusion, dizziness, shakiness, muscle twitching, or irregular heartbeat. Prolonged use exceeding one year increases the risk of bone fractures, stomach infections, subacute cutaneous lupus erythematosus, osteoporosis, and vitamin B12 deficiency.
Avoid alcohol while taking Rabecure 20 Tablet. While alcohol doesn't directly interfere with the medication, it can increase stomach acid, potentially exacerbating your symptoms.
For optimal absorption, take Rabecure 20 Tablet one hour before meals. While using this medication, minimize consumption of spicy, fatty foods, caffeine (tea, coffee, cola), and alcohol, as these may exacerbate symptoms.
Optimizing your diet and lifestyle alongside Rabecure 20 Tablet may enhance treatment outcomes. Regular exercise and a healthy diet are recommended. A personalized diet plan from your dietician can be beneficial. To minimize nighttime symptoms, avoid eating within three hours of bedtime. Spicy, fatty foods, caffeine (tea, coffee, cola), alcohol, and smoking should be avoided as they may exacerbate your condition.
Yes, antacids can be taken with Rabecure 20 Tablet, but allow a 2-hour interval between doses.
